v. Obs. rare1. [ad. L. āspernāri, f. ā = ab away from + spernā-ri to despise.] To despise, spurn.

1

1513.  More, Rich. III. (1641), 403. It was prudent policie not to asperne and disdaine the little small power. [Also quoted in Hall, Chron., 412.]
